Fresno, CA (KFSN) -- If you don't get enough sleep, you have plenty of company. More than eleven percent of adults said there was not a single day in the previous month when they got enough sleep-- according to a government study.
The Centers for Disease Control found that North Dakotans had fewest complaints about insufficient sleep-- with only seven point four percent of them reporting too little sleep or rest in the prior 30 days.
California came in second, with only eight percent reporting too little sleep. Wisconsin, Oregon, and Nebraska round the top five list of states with the fewest complaints. The state with the highest percentage of complaints was West Virginia with about 19 point three percent.
